Enroll Course: https://www.udemy.com/course/object-oriented-java-y/
If you’re looking to dive into the world of programming, the ‘Object Oriented Java’ course on Udemy, led by the experienced instructors Mark and Justin, is a fantastic place to start. This course is designed for both beginners and those looking to enhance their Java skills, making it an ideal choice for anyone eager to learn this powerful programming language.
### Course Overview
The course kicks off with the essentials, guiding students through the setup of the Eclipse Integrated Development Environment (IDE) and the installation of the Java Development Kit (JDK). This foundational step is crucial, as it prepares learners for writing and running their Java programs effectively.
As you progress through the course, you’ll encounter crucial programming constructs like conditional statements, loops, and arrays, which are integral to understanding Java syntax. The instructors break down these concepts into manageable lessons, ensuring that learners can grasp even the most complex topics easily.
### Advanced Topics
What sets this course apart is its comprehensive approach to more advanced Java topics. You’ll learn about handling Strings, leveraging the Math class for calculations, and implementing static methods. The practical demonstrations provided by Mark and Justin are particularly valuable, as they illustrate how to manage exceptions and input/output operations using the Scanner object.
As you delve deeper, the course introduces object-oriented programming (OOP) principles, which are essential for any aspiring Java developer. You’ll explore classes, inheritance, abstract classes, and interfaces, all while working on practical exercises that reinforce your understanding.
One notable highlight is the exploration of graphical user interface (GUI) development. By using the Lightweight Java Game Library (LWJGL) and the Graphics Library Framework (GLFW), learners have the opportunity to create engaging visual applications, enhancing their programming skills further.
### Real-World Application
Moreover, the course touches on network programming and cryptographic procedures, providing insights into practical applications of Java in real-world scenarios. This aspect is crucial for those looking to secure junior programming jobs upon completion.
### Conclusion
By the end of the ‘Object Oriented Java’ course, learners will have built feature-rich programs and gained the confidence to tackle programming challenges head-on. With Mark and Justin’s guidance, this course not only equips you with knowledge but also prepares you for a career in programming.
If you’re ready to embark on your Java programming journey, I highly recommend enrolling in this course. It offers a well-rounded education, practical exercises, and invaluable insights that will set you up for success. Happy coding!
Enroll Course: https://www.udemy.com/course/object-oriented-java-y/